Understanding Tile Measurements And Waste

Tile quantity is based on the floor area to be covered, not the wall area. Measure length and width in feet, multiply to get square footage, and then adjust for waste. A common waste factor ranges from 5% to 15% depending on room shape and tile size. Larger tiles typically require less waste percentage, while rooms with many corners or odd angles benefit from a higher margin.

Key terms to know:

  • Tile size: The length and width of a single tile (for example, 12×12 inches or 24×24 inches).
  • Area: Floor area in square feet (ft²).
  • Waste factor: Additional tile added to cover cuts, breakage, and pattern matching.

Calculating Floor Area

To determine the area, measure the room’s length and width to the nearest 1/16 of an inch, convert to feet, then multiply. For irregular rooms, divide the space into simple shapes (rectangles, L-shapes), calculate each area, then sum them. Don’t include features like alcoves or closets separately unless they require independent tiling.

Formula examples:

  • Rectangular room: Area = Length (ft) × Width (ft) = ft²
  • L-shaped room: Area = Area of Shape A + Area of Shape B

When using inches, convert to feet: 12 inches = 1 foot. For example, a 10 ft by 12 ft room has 120 ft² of floor area.

Choosing Tile Size And Pattern

Tile size influences waste and layout. Smaller tiles often require more cuts, increasing waste, while larger tiles cover more area with fewer seams. Common sizes include 12×12, 12×24, 18×18, 24×24 inches, and 6×24 planks for modern looks. Pattern choices (straight lay, diagonal, herringbone) affect cut quantities and waste.

Consider these guidelines:

  • For square rooms or simple layouts, 12×12 or 24×24 tiles are straightforward and efficient.
  • For long hallways or irregular spaces, larger tiles reduce grout lines but may increase waste if cuts are frequent.
  • Combo layouts require more planning to minimize waste and ensure color or pattern alignment.

Applying A Waste Factor

Estimate waste based on room shape and tile size. A typical range is 5%–10% for straightforward rooms with larger tiles, and 10%–15% for complex layouts or small tiles with many cuts. For rooms with many corners or irregular features, lean toward the higher end of the range to ensure enough material for matching patterns and future repairs.

Waste calculation method:

  • Compute base area (ft²).
  • Multiply by waste factor: Total Tiles Required (ft²) = Base Area × (1 + Waste Factor).
  • Convert square feet to the number of tiles by dividing by tile area (in ft² per tile).

Step-By-Step Example

Example room: A rectangular living room measuring 14 feet by 18 feet. Tile size: 12×12 inches (1 ft × 1 ft).

  • Base area: 14 ft × 18 ft = 252 ft².
  • Choose waste factor: 10% (0.10).
  • Total area with waste: 252 ft² × 1.10 = 277.2 ft².
  • Tile area per tile: 1 ft².
  • Tiles needed: 277.2 tiles ≈ 278 tiles (round up to whole tiles).

Accounting For Irregular Shapes And Hallways

For L-shaped rooms or spaces with alcoves, split the space into simple shapes. Calculate each segment’s area, then sum the results. For hallways, measure along the longest axis and multiply by width, then add to adjacent rooms’ areas if tiling is continuous. Always recheck total before purchasing to avoid shortfalls.

Practical Tips For Accurate Purchase

To minimize errors and returns, use these practical steps:

  • Measure twice, record in feet with decimals (e.g., 14.25 ft).
  • Check tile coverage on the packaging for exact square footage per tile, including any bevels or grid lines.
  • Consider layout: some patterns require more waste due to matching and centering.
  • Order a contingency: add extra tiles for future repairs—often 5% is enough for standard rooms.
  • Keep a sample tile and a digital record of measurements for future replacements or warranty claims.

Common Pitfalls To Avoid

  • Underestimating the waste factor in irregular rooms.
  • Forgetting to include space needed for grout lines in the tile area calculation.
  • Ignoring the orientation of planks or tiles in long corridors, which can affect required tile quantity.
  • Assuming the tile size on the box matches the actual tile—check for lot variations and edge cuts.
